Transaction 37628ae45bba24736cb7bca4a35d0b70e09dfe1545483ae1592b7d33f6751ed7

54 Input
2 Outputs
  • 37628ae45bba24736cb7bca4a35d0b70e09dfe1545483ae1592b7d33f6751ed7:0
  • value  11629232
    address  1DBANGHxymqz9zreBvSuAubDvc62kSzZSc
  • 37628ae45bba24736cb7bca4a35d0b70e09dfe1545483ae1592b7d33f6751ed7:1
  • value  54460
    address  bc1qalgccg9g7w9x2ef26f6ntzxk82p74e5dv5elkl